在数字内容创作领域,格式转换工具始终扮演着重要角色。针对技术人员与内容创作者的实际需求,Markdown转HTML渲染服务近年逐渐成为主流解决方案。这类工具的核心价值在于简化文档格式转换流程,同时保留原始排版逻辑,为跨平台内容发布提供技术支撑。
Markdown语法因其简洁性广受欢迎,但原生格式在网页呈现时存在局限。HTML作为网页标准语言,能够实现更复杂的版式设计与交互功能。传统手动转换耗时费力,特别是处理包含代码块、数学公式等专业内容时,精准转换直接影响最终呈现效果。某开源项目维护者反馈,使用转换工具后文档维护效率提升近60%。
当前市场上存在多种转换方案,其功能侧重各有不同:
1. Pandoc:支持40余种文档格式互转,擅长处理学术论文中的复杂公式
2. Markdown-it:基于JavaScript的解析器,扩展插件生态丰富
3. Typora:所见即所得编辑器,实时渲染效果直观
4. GitHub Pages:集成Jekyll引擎,自动化构建静态网站
值得注意的是,部分云服务商开始提供API接口,允许开发者通过RESTful请求直接获取转换结果。这种服务化模式特别适合需要批量处理文档的企业用户,某技术团队实测显示,API调用平均响应时间控制在300ms以内。
典型转换流程包含词法分析、语法树构建、目标代码生成三个阶段。解析器首先将Markdown文本拆分为Token序列,随后构建抽象语法树(AST),最终根据预设规则生成对应HTML标签。处理嵌套列表、表格对齐等复杂结构时,多数工具采用递归下降算法确保结构完整性。
字符转义机制直接影响安全性表现。优质工具会对`